Grave Seasons Announced for Nintendo Switch: A Chilling Take on the Farming Sim Genre

Blumhouse Games and indie developer Perfect Garbage have officially announced the upcoming release of Grave Seasons, a highly anticipated narrative-driven farming simulation game heading to the Nintendo Switch.

Unique in its approach, Grave Seasons infuses classic farming mechanics with a gripping supernatural mystery, promising Nintendo Switch players an experience that stands apart from traditional life sim fare.

The game is slated for a worldwide digital launch on the Nintendo eShop in Summer 2026. Grave Seasons draws players into the tranquil yet ominous town of Ashenridge, where you arrive after escaping from jail in hopes of a peaceful new start.

As you embrace a rural lifestyle—growing crops, fishing, mining, and participating in the local marketplace—the serenity of the town is shattered by a series of disturbing murders.

The central twist: someone among the townsfolk is not what they seem; a supernatural serial killer lurks in the shadows. According to the official announcement from Blumhouse Games, Grave Seasons offers a range of distinctive features designed to challenge and engage players.

Farming and resource management remain at the core of gameplay, but every harvest serves a higher purpose—helping to unravel the mysteries that surround Ashenridge.

Players are tasked with investigating the chilling murders, searching for clues, and piecing together the tangled web of relationships among the local population. "Players will need to interact closely with Ashenridge’s unique cast of characters," the publisher noted.

By building relationships, completing quests, and winning the trust of your neighbors, you can gather the information needed to identify both friends and potential suspects.

Notably, your choices in befriending or even romancing town members—including, potentially, the very killer—will shape the unfolding narrative and outcome of the story. Adding to the tension, the game features mechanics that allow players to craft protective items to shield the next potential victim and prevent further tragedies.

The developers emphasize that detective work is at the heart of Grave Seasons, with players encouraged to delve into each villager’s secrets through investigative gameplay and even some lighthearted breaking and entering.
